Chicago Metropolitan Area e-Cigarette/Vaping Regulatory Market Report 2021 – ResearchAndMarkets.com
DUBLIN–(BUSINESS WIRE)–The “Vaping Regulatory Report: US – Chicago Metropolitan Area” report has been added to ResearchAndMarkets.com’s offering.
The report compiles lists of all the local regulations affecting tobacco and e-cigarettes for districts in the US Chicago metropolitan area.
The Chicago metropolitan area is the fourth-largest metropolitan area in the US. Both the Combined Statistical Area (CSA) and the Metropolitan Statistical Area (MSA) include parts of three states.
Most Illinois localities have some sort of additional regulation on top of the state’s laws when it comes to e-cigarettes and tobacco products. Cities have been more active than counties.
By contrast, Indiana localities rarely have individual regulations that vary from the state laws. There are indications that Wisconsin is active regarding additional tobacco and vaping regulations.
